This review will certainly focus on evidence for the application of the initial three techniques when spaces are inhabited. Of these techniques, upper-room UVGI has been utilized for more than 70 years to minimize transmission of virus such as tuberculosis (TB). The researches in this evaluation cover different UVGI modern technologies that can be utilized in rooms with people existing, consisting of UV-C lights that are wall-mounted, UV-C ceiling fans, and portable UV-C air cleaners.
Nine studies were consisted of, 9 coverage on the effectiveness (See Evidence Table 1-3) and two reporting on the safety (Table 4) of UVGI technologies to lower SARS-CoV-2 in the air of busy spaces. The proof was from simulation (n=8) and observational (n=1) researches and total the level of evidence in this review is thought about low.
Both the wall installed and ceiling follower components have decontaminating UV-C lights that aim up at the ceiling. These innovations were effective in decreasing SARS-CoV-2 airborne of occupied areas in both empirical (n=1) and simulation (n=6) research studies. A Russian medical facility reported only neighborhood obtained COVID-19 situations amongst team April to June 2020 and no transmission among people to staff in healthcare facility rooms with wall-mounted top area UVGI components (low-pressure mercury lights, 254 nm).

This included an area investigation and a simulation study. High degree points are provided below and information on private studies can be discovered in Table 4. A field investigation from Russia reported that upper room UVGI low-pressure mercury lights (254 nm, 30 W) made use of 24-hour a day, 7 days a week, in busy healthcare facility rooms were safe.
The higher the UVGI lamp is located on the wall surface, the reduced the danger of over-exposure. If the ceiling elevation is 2.74 m, a UVGI lamp installing elevation of 2.29 m leads to a reduced degree of UV-C radiation reflected right into the lower area of the space, compared to a placing height of 2.13 m.
When both UVGI lamps were situated on one long wall of the space, it caused the lowest danger of too much exposure. In the model, the radiation dose enough to inactivate SARS-CoV-2 was utilized as the "sensitivity continuous" for the virus/bacteria (8.5281 x 10-2 m2/J). UV-C irradiation was shown to efficiently suspend most of SARS-CoV-2 particles in a cloud of saliva droplets after 4 seconds. The UV-C light with a power of 55 W was much more efficient at suspending SARS-CoV-2 over a period of 10 seconds contrasted to 25 W.
